OMP No.2/2013
ORDER

1. The aforesaid petition has been filed by the petitioners under Section 9ofthe Aititi-ation &Conciliation Act, 1996, seeking the following reUefs:- "(a) An order of interim injunction restraining Respondent, its group companies, associates, promoters, directois, licensees, franchisees, their family members, officers, employees, agents, distiibutors, servants, or anyone who may be acting for and on its behalf, in any 2013:DHC:8405 manner, from using the brands, ti'ademarks, ti'ade names, sei-vice mai'ks and copyrights, marks, logos, symbols, knowhow, tiade dress, slogans and all similar proprietary rights associated with the words "lebua" (including all related hotel and food and beverage names and marks), 'lebua at State Tower', 'lebua Hotels and Resorts', 'lebua Residences', 'Tower Club', 'Tower Club at lebua', 'Shocco', 'Breeze', 'Mezzaluna', 'Cafe Mozu', 'Sky Bar', 'Distil', 'The Dome at State Tower', 'The Dome at lebua', 'Ocean 52', 'Epicurean Master's of the World' and all related or derived ti'ade names of the above, including but not Innited to 'Snocco IF, 'Breeze IF, 'Mezzaluna 11', 'Sky Bai" IF which are owned by the Petitioners either by itself or as part of a composite tiade mai'k or as a pait of its coiporate name or in any manner whatsoever in relation to Emporio Hotel located at Plot No.3, Sector 10, Dwarka City Center, New Delhi 110 075 or any other property or any services being provided by the Respondent; (B) X X X X X

(C) X X X X X

(D) X X X X x"

2. Issue notice.

3. Ml". D.R. Bhatia, leamed counsel appeai-rng on behalf of the respondent accepts notice. He produced before Court a typed copy of statement ofthe respondent which reads as under:- "(a). That the Respondent states that the Respondent is not using any brand/s, trademaik/s, tiade naine/s, sei-vice mai'k/s, and copyright/s, mark/s, logo/s, symbol/s, ti'ade di'ess, slogan/s and any proprietaty right/s associated with the Petitioners, i.e. Lebua (including all related hotel and food and beverage names and marks), i.e. 'Lebua at State Tower', 'Lebua Hotels and Resorts', 'Lebua Residences', 'Tower Club at Lebua', 'Skocco', 'Breeze', 'Mezzaluna', 'Cafe Mozu', 'Sky Bar', 'Distil', 'The Dome at Tower', 'The Dome at Lebua', 'Ocean 52', 'Epicurean Master's of the World' or any other related or derive tiade name/s."

4. The respondent is giving the aforesaid undertaking without admitting any of the contents ofpetition filed by the petitionersagainst the respondent under Section 9 of the Aibitiation and Conciliation Act. The same is made without admitting the claim of the petitioners and without prejudice to the contentions of the parties who shall have the libeity to contest the matter before the Aibiti ator if such situation would aiise.

5. The paities hereby confirm that the Technical Consultancy Agreement dated 23.08.2011, Hotel Management Agi'eement dated 25.02.2012 and Trademai-k License Agreement dated 03.03.2012, entered into between the Petitioners and the Respondent stands tenninated on 31.12.2012.

6. In view of the statement made by the counsel for the respondent, the interim order is passed in teims ofpai'a34(A) ofthe petition.

7. Learned Senior counsel further states that the respondent has no objection if a Local Commissioner is appointed, at the cost ofthe petitioner, to verify the position at the spot. Accordingly, Ms.Manmeet Kaur (Mob.No.9899266760) is appointed as Local Cominissioner who shall visit the premises of the respondent, the detailofwhichis given as under:- "Emporio Hotel located at Plot No.3, Sector 10, Dwai'ka City Center, NewDelhi-110 075" The Local Commissioner shall visit the premises within, one week fi-om today and verify the positionwithregard to the statement as mentioned in pai'a 3(a) of this order. She shall submit the report within 4 weeks with advance copies to.the learned counsel for the paities. Her fee is assessed at ?50,000/- which shall be paid by the petitioners.

8. In view of the above, nothing survives in the petition. The same is accordingly disposed of No costs.
